Course Curriculum Overview

4

The curriculum of electrical and electronics engineering is designed in such as way to include the current trends such as VLSI , SEMICONDUCTORS, RENEWABLE ENGERY TECHNILOGY etc. The curriculum is project oriented meaning the max weightage 40% is given to experiential learning , in order to implement the theory into practicals veschse theroy can only take you so far. The areas where th curriculum can improve is that adding more of technical subjects and removing subjects such as yoga , human values etc If the semester is for 4 months then each month (approx) will have one CIE (total of 3) and difficulty is moderate assuimg EEE is very hard

Placement Experience

5

The placements of RVCE (especially Software ) are considered among the best in any of the private colleges in india The Highest package is of 65LPA and Avgerage package is of 10LPA (all branches) The Average package of CSE related branches is 18LPA whereas for EEE it is 11 LPA Around 85% of the students in whole of college will be placed or may be even higher while there is almost 95% placement in CSE related branches

Fees and Financial Aid

There are 3 types of fee structures one for KCET one for COMEDK and one for MANAGEMENT, For COMEDK the fee is 270000 per year and hostel fee is 150000 (hostel fee is same for all) the management fee depends on the branch , KCET fee is 50% less than COMEDK fee and Scholarship can be availed, the other fee which you need to pay (every year ) will be for lab records , exam fee(may be included in tution fee) other you need to buy datasheets (80 rupees per bundle ) to for lab work. Everything else will be included in your tution fee

Campus Life

4

There are multiple clubs both technical and non technical , the main technical clubs includes Ashwa , Chemera , Dhruva , Antariksh and non technical clubs includes Rotaract , Raag etc The Annual fest is held for every 2 years and it is called The 8th mile , it is not upto the hype of the college but fine Now the classroom and getting upgraded with digital boards ,WIFI facilities There is ground and a sports complex is getting built and should be ready by next year

Faculty

4

Coming to the faculty most of them hold PHDs or currently doing their PHD , Each faculty is specialised in a particular area of the subject. In my branch Faculty to student ratio is 1:6. Coming to exam pattern there will be 3 internal exams (CIE) out of which best 2 are taken for 40 makes and 2 quizes for 20 marks and remaing 40 marks for experiential learning (project ) making a total of 100 marks and the subject having lab will carry a total of 150 marks internal (50 marks for lab work ) and semester exam will be for 100 marks (plus 50 marks for practicals only for lab courses ) the exams are moderate in difficulty depending on the subject.The course curriculum is updated and relevant to the present trend

Interview Experience

4

No there was nothing like ground discussion or interview but only written test called COMEDK was conducted Pattern includes total 180 marks and 180 questions , each question one mark (60 maths , 60 physics and 60 chemistry questions ) Seprate prepartion is not required , the preparation for jee mains is enough but time has to be managed

Night Life

3

The campus is not as huge as compared to a govt college , the night list is almost zero because there is no cafterias open until midnight Hostel timings include the students should be inside college by 11pm (boys ) 7pm (girls ) The main advantage is presence of metro station just outside the college gate The locality is safe to roam around at night although it is almost at the outskirts of bengaluru
